These are small microfiber cloths designed specifically for wiping down and polishing earmolds — the custom-fitted silicone or acrylic pieces that sit in the ear canal as part of a hearing aid or assistive listening device. They're intended for audiologists, hearing instrument specialists, and hearing aid dispensers to clean earmolds between patients or during fittings and adjustments. Each box contains 100 individual cloths, making this a professional supply purchase rather than a single-user item. Home hearing aid users looking to clean their own devices may find a single cloth or small pack more practical — this bulk quantity is really geared toward clinical settings.
